Barn Destroyed In Fire Near Alton

Alton, Iowa — A barn was destroyed in a fire on Thursday, January 30, 2025, near Alton.

According to Alton Fire Assistant Chief Kevin Langel, at about 4:00 p.m., the Alton Fire Department was called to the report of a barn roof on fire at 5060 Jefferson Avenue, four and a half miles almost due south of Alton.

The chief says the fire department saw the barn fully engulfed as they approached the scene. He says since the barn was fully engulfed, their focus was on protecting the other property on the place.

Assistant Chief Langel says no injuries were reported.

The fire department was assisted by the Orange City, Remsen, and Granville fire departments and the Alton Ambulance Squad.

He says the cause of the fire appeared to be sparks from a brush pile, which was burned a day or two earlier.

Assistant Chief Langel reports that the older two-story barn was totaled. He says the livestock had been let out of the building before the fire got too bad.

He says the firefighters who responded were on the scene for about three hours.
